Color Hue/Base color: Blue

Hex #1e4e86 Color code in RGB color code model is created after adding 11.76% red color, 30.59% green color and 52.55% blue color. Hex #1e4e86 Color code in CMYK color (process color) code model is generated after subtraction of 78% cyan, 42%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.45% black.

Hex #1e4e86 color code is between #225588 web safe hex color code and #114477 web safe hex color code. #225588 is the nearest web safe color code. You can see here many more shades of #1e4e86 color code.

Color Schemes

A good color harmony is perfect looking color combinations or colors that look good together. Everyone from designers to developers are looking for colors that go well together. Color schemes above are different relative position on color spectrum. Using them together will create aesthetic looks.

Complimentary

#1e4e86
#86561e

Complimentary Colors are colors on opposite sides of the color wheel that goes well together.

Analogous colors are a slight variation in one color or related colors or neighboring colors on either side of color wheel . Example like Red, Orange and Yellow with red as central color. An analogous color scheme creates a rich, monochromatic look. Analogous scheme lacks contrast and is not as vibrant as complementary schemes.
